Emma Melhuish (MSc, FCIPD)
HR Director
I’m responsible for leading the HR, Recruitment and Learning & Development teams that support FirstPort and its most important asset – our people. We aim to deliver an effective employee journey from recruitment through to retirement, ensuring our teams have the right skilled and professional people in place to deliver the best possible service for our customers and clients, whilst supporting our employees to achieve the training and qualifications needed to work in this dynamic industry.
I’m also spearheading our property management training programme, enabling our employees to achieve a TPI level 2 qualification as a minimum. We expect all our operational staff to be qualified to at least this level by Autumn 2025, and it is a pleasure to be supporting many colleagues already qualified at this level as they continue in their studies to achieve TPI level 3 and 4 qualifications.
